Career path
| Career Role in AI Monitoring of Marine Biodiversity (UK) | Description |
|---|---|
| AI Specialist - Marine Conservation | Develop and implement AI algorithms for analyzing marine biodiversity data, contributing to conservation efforts. Requires strong programming skills and knowledge of marine ecosystems. |
| Data Scientist - Oceanographic AI | Analyze large datasets from marine sensors and satellites using AI techniques to identify trends and patterns in marine biodiversity. Expertise in statistical modeling and machine learning is essential. |
| Marine Biologist - AI Applications | Collaborate with AI specialists to apply AI tools for monitoring and conservation projects, bridging the gap between biological expertise and technological advancements. Fieldwork experience is a plus. |
| AI Engineer - Underwater Robotics | Develop and maintain AI-powered underwater robots for autonomous data collection in marine environments. Experience with robotics and embedded systems is required. |
| Software Engineer - Marine Biodiversity Platforms | Develop and maintain software platforms for processing, analyzing, and visualizing marine biodiversity data using AI techniques. Strong software engineering and database skills needed. |
